Stats Build
Due to his base stats and awakening having no more than the default 15% crit chance, Pavel's build needs to be carefully considered by each player and what resource are available to them. Due to his natural synergy with Auxiliary Lots and Challenger Dominiel, we will look at how Pavel can fit on a team with these heroes.
Pavel has most commonly been built 2 ways: A Lots -> C Dom -> Pavel, which we will refer to as "Speed Pavel," and Aux Lots -> Pavel -> C Dom, which we will refer to as "Damage Pavel." Both builds assume that the player will be maximizing ATK and Crit Damage, since they are the primary stats for increasing damage potential.
Speed Pavel
With this turn order, the key is that Pavel must be built fast enough to be boosted within the 20% CR boost margin of C Dom. The advantage of this build is that C Dom also receives an ATK Up buff and Pavel only needs to be built with 50% Crit Chance, since C Dom gives a buff for 50% more.
Damage Pavel
In this build, Aux Lots will directly boost Pavel to the top of the turn order, and through his crits, Pavel will boost C Dom up. This builds allows for 0 speed but Pavel must have 100% Crit Chance so that he will deal full damage to all targets and ensure the 50% CR boost (10% per target per hit) to Challenger Dominiel. The advantage of this build is that Pavel will be hitting much harder, which can make the difference in high end PvP, since many Seaside Bellonas can get quite tanky.

Artifacts
As a burst DPS, Pavel wants to have the most upfront damage increase. The following are his best options:
- Portrait of the Saviors - The Best in Slot Artifact for any burst hero, whether they are cleavers or single-target. Since it is limited, not everyone has access to this Artifact and there may be multiple heroes competing for it.
- Iron Fan - As the premier Seaside Bellona counter, Pavel can take this for the most damage increase against Ice units, freeing up Portrait for other heroes that might need it.
- Exorcist's Tonfa - A poor man's Portrait. 3★ means that it should be easy to obtain multiple copies, making it easier to max out as well.

Team

This would be the prototypical Pavel team, with both Aux Lots and C Dom carrying Tagehel's Ancient Book to start with 40 Souls, allowing a variety of strategic options.
Outside of the core three heroes, players should fill their last "flex" spot with a hero who can counter any threats or contingencies a particular defense might bring. Faithless Lidica is usually a good choice because she can delay the cooldown of revive healers. The fact that she can also CR boost means Pavel will be getting a net 40% total CR, further lowering his Speed requirement.
Turn order in battle:
- Aux Lots S2 on C Dom
- C Dom S3 to CR Boost
- C Dom S1 (Soulburn or not) to soften/ kill a squishy target
- F Lidica S2 to CR Boost
- F Lidica S3 to max-delay the cooldown of a reviver
- Pavel S2
- Pavel S3 the remaining high priority target
- Grind out rest of the fight

Analysis
Overview
Pavel is a 5★ Earth Ranger released in January 2020. He is the first male RGB hero released since Charles. Due to his ability to ignore damage transfer effects such as Aurius, he is marketed by SmileGate to be the definitive Seaside Bellona counter, who has been dominant in PvP since her release. Being a Virgo Ranger, Pavel has quite high base Speed and Attack, which signifies good damage potential that is unfortunately marred by mediocre damage multipliers and low utility.
Strengths
Damage Share Ignore
Pavel's marquee ability, Destructive Pursuit, ignores damage-sharing effects, which is a defensive utility carried by many tanks in PvP through Aurius. This makes him a specialist at taking out singular high-value targets who would otherwise hide themselves behind their tank's HP wall.
Very High Base Stats
Sporting very high base ATK and SPD for a ranger, Pavel has the potential to become a very good sustain DPS despite his kit favoring a more burst-heavy playstyle. Even when built as a burst DPS, Pavel can cycle turns relatively quickly compared to other burst DPS heroes.
Self ATK Buff
After awakening his S2, Storm Bullet, Pavel can grant himself an ATK Up buff for 2 turns before attacking, which works into his combo flawlessly, making him more flexible in terms of builds and team comps.
Weaknesses
Low Damage Modifiers
The biggest issue with Pavel upon release is that, contrary to his introduction as the next Burst DPS, his damage modifiers are noticeably mediocre. Since a lot of utility and damage of his kit is sacrificed for the "Damage dealt increases proportional to the caster's Speed" tag, which is quite low and isn't worth the sacrifices made to the kit. In order to maximize his damage, Pavel's S2 and S3 should be maxed out through Skill Enhancement ASAP.
Underwhelming S2
Part of what makes Pavel a self-sufficient burst DPS is the ATK buff on his S2, which can be Soulburned for an extra turn, which then can activate S3 after softening a high priority enemy target. There are a few issues with the way this works, however:
- For one, this combo will require 20 Souls, which isn't so bad considering his natural synergies, but it puts a requirement on his builds nonetheless.
- Two, when attacking into meta favorites Martial Artist Ken or Charles, both of whom can reliably counterattack this skill, it becomes a liability since Pavel can easily die in the middle of his combo if countered.
- Lastly, only Pavel's S3 ignores damage-sharing effects. The damage from his S2 does not have this ability, thus drawing more damage away from the intended usage of the character.
Low to No Defensive Options
Since he does not stand out as a burst DPS, can he be supported as a sustained DPS option? While his base stats (high SPD and ATK) are compatible with this playstyle, he has no defensive options like the other premier sustain DPS heroes. Heroes such as Assassin Coli or Kayron can survive multiple turns while dishing heavy damage. Pavel lacks survivability, and so despite his base stats, he doesn't make a strong enough sustained DPS hero.
